A successful marketing campaign can help to ensure that your business reaches its target audience, increases sales, and builds brand recognition.

Planning and implementing a marketing campaign is a complex process that requires careful consideration of various elements. This article outlines some of the best practices for planning and implementing a successful marketing campaign.

1. Set Clear Objectives

The first step in planning a marketing campaign is to set clear objectives. This involves defining the goal of the campaign, such as increasing sales, building brand recognition, or launching a new product. Setting clear objectives helps to ensure that your team is focused on the same goal and that all efforts are directed towards achieving that goal.

2. Identify Your Target Audience

The next step in planning a successful marketing campaign is to identify your target audience. This involves researching your potential customer base and determining the demographic characteristics of your ideal customer. It is also important to consider their interests, needs, and preferences when creating a marketing plan.

3. Choose Appropriate Channels

Once you have identified your target audience, you need to choose appropriate channels for your campaign. This could include traditional media such as television, radio, and print, or digital channels such as social media, email, and search engine marketing. Choosing the right channels for your campaign is essential in order to ensure that your message reaches the right people.

4. Develop a Detailed Plan

Once you have set clear objectives, identified your target audience, and chosen the appropriate channels for your campaign, you need to develop a detailed plan. A good plan should include a timeline, budget, and detailed descriptions of the activities that will be carried out. It is also important to include strategies for monitoring and evaluating the success of the campaign.

5. Craft an Effective Message

An effective message is essential for any successful marketing campaign. This involves creating a message that is tailored to your target audience and conveys the benefits of your product or service. It is also important to ensure that your message is consistent across all channels.

6. Monitor and Adjust

Monitoring and adjusting your campaign as it progresses is essential in order to ensure that it is successful. This involves tracking the performance of your campaign and making adjustments as necessary. This could include changing the message, adjusting the budget, or switching channels.
